You'll need to remove all of the molding and baseboards. Eliminate, carpet, or wooden floorings. Clean the subfloor making sure it is free of dust and debris. Make sure the flooring is sturdy and secure. Install cement backer board onto the flooring that was stabilized and the backer board in with 2 inches, at every floor joist screw galvanized screws. The old flooring will need to be disposed of, and such things are not picked up by most garbage services.


Make use of a chalk line to indicate two lines that intersect in the middle of the area. Ensure that the lines are square to each other (90 degrees). Lay a row of tiles along both lines on the floor that was dry. Look at the way the tiles are ordered; you need as many entire tiles in the centre as you possibly can. Fiddle with the tile before you're content with the way they're positioned.

Use thin set to hold your tiles in place. Utilize a notched trowel. Disperse the thin-place merely to as far as you are able to comfortably reach and lay a tile. Install your tiles to the inset with a firm downward pressure. Remember to put spacers between the tiles. You can exploit on the tile on the corners gradually to make certain that it's in place. The cut tiles and border tiles are installed last.
